1

noun

Meaning 1

A dark-red or tan coonhound.

Definition source: English Wiktionary via Wiktextract

Usage: US

2

noun

Meaning 2

An African American with light skin with red undertones.

Definition source: English Wiktionary via Wiktextract

Usage: Louisiana, US

3

noun

Meaning 3

A member of any of several specific North American ethnic groups called Redbones
